Airport Civil Inspector III

Under minimal supervision, performs skilled technical and moderately complex engineering tasks in the areas of drafting and design, surveying, materials testing, construction inspection, pavement condition analysis and maintenance applications, and subdivision review and permit coordination, issuance and inspection. Work involves application of technical knowledge and considerable independent judgment in project design, construction and inspection, and pavement management. Incumbent may concentrate in a technical support specialty, such as complex computer applications and/or administration. May rotate from one specific assignment to another as workloads change. Assignments involve planning and conducting complete objects of limited scope, or a portion of a larger, more complex project. Selects and adapts techniques, designs, or layouts. Completed work may be reviewed for technical adequacy. Salt Lake City Department of Airports is seeking a skilled Airport Civil Inspector III to lead and perform advanced technical work on a wide range of airport infrastructure projects. This role includes construction inspection, pavement condition analysis, materials testing, surveying, and permit review. The position also involves coordinating with contractors and City departments, resolving complex construction issues, and ensuring projects meet established engineering standards. Ideal candidates will have strong technical expertise, leadership experience, and the ability to work independently on both airside and landside projects. $26.72 - $33.09/hr based on qualifications and experience. Acting as lead person of technical personnel engaged in field inspection on a wide variety of engineering construction projects. Monitoring contractors' construction progress and keeping records. Motivating, evaluating and training employees. Performing other related duties as assigned. Minimum qualifications include: High school graduation or equivalent. Four years' paid work experience performing drafting and design, survey work, construction inspection or other closely related work. Two years' formal post high school training in civil engineering or related field may be substituted for two years' field experience. Certification at NICET Level 1, or equivalent. Ability to maintain detailed records, prepare written reports, and work well with contractors, developers, co-workers, supervisors and the general public. Possession of a valid driver's license. Desired qualifications include: Proficient in reading and interpreting construction specifications, technical drawings, and schematics. Capable of inspecting projects for contract compliance. Familiarity and experience working on both air-side and land-side airport civil projects. Capable of working independently and without supervision. Knowledge and familiarity with construction safety practices. Career ladder includes promotion to Airport Civil Inspector IV after two years' successful performance, based on the performance coach's recommendation, availability of funds, and concurrence of the Department of Human Resources. Working conditions include moderate physical activity, occasional exposure to stress, and potential for unconventional hours and overtime.
